What the bot does and what data it uses
Whale Connect verifies a public wallet address you provide and assigns community roles based on public Seasonal Tokens balances.
- Your Discord user ID, the public wallet address you supply, the verification transaction hash during verification, and the managed roles and their assignment timestamps.
- Public balances and transaction receipts on Ethereum and Polygon are checked to verify the address and maintain roles. No wallet private key or seed phrase is requested.
The bot processes commands you deliberately invoke and the information needed to respond. It does not request access to ordinary server message content or track your online status or activities. Direct messages and messages explicitly mentioning a bot may be available to that bot under Discord's normal API rules.
How data is used and shared
Data is used to provide the stated bot features, operate and secure the service, handle requests, and resolve contest or account issues. We do not sell Discord data, supply it to advertisers or data brokers, or use Discord message content to train AI or machine learning models.
Your wallet address and transaction hash are queried through Infura blockchain RPC services; Discord IDs are not needed in those blockchain queries. The assigned roles are visible according to server permissions and can indicate a holdings range. Authorized bot administrators can inspect wallet links, and sensitive lookups and exports are delivered privately. Public blockchain activity remains public.
Discord processes commands and bot responses. The infrastructure host, Contabo, provides the server hosting the bots and their records. Authorized operators and service providers may access data as needed to operate or secure the service. We may also disclose information when legally required. Public messages and information you choose to publish can be copied by other people.
Retention
- The active Discord-to-wallet link and managed role timestamps are kept while the role verification service is used or until a verified deletion request. Superseded address-owner mappings expire after 30 days.
- Verification replies are processed to complete the request; new operational logs do not retain their text or wallet identifiers. Discord retains the original DM conversation according to its own controls.
- New diagnostic logs are minimized and rotated. Operational log files are kept for at most 30 days. Older bot logs and local historical archives are held in restricted encrypted storage during the cleanup transition and scheduled for removal by 9 October 2026.
- Privacy requests remain pending until resolved; completed request records are removed after 90 days. Records are deleted sooner when no longer needed or following a verified deletion request, unless a specific legal retention requirement applies.
Discord messages, downloaded reports held by their recipients, and public blockchain records are outside the bot database. We cannot erase a public blockchain or another person's copies. We will explain any concrete limitation when handling your request. If a backup is restored, completed deletion requests must be applied again before the restored data is used.
Your choices and rights
Use /privacy for this policy, /mydata to request a copy of your records, and /deletedata confirm:True to request deletion. These commands record your request for the operator; deletion is not instantaneous. Stop using the bot if you do not want new participation records created.
You can also email info@seasonaltokens.io with the bot name and your Discord user ID, or the request reference shown by the bot. Do not send passwords, bot tokens, private keys, seed phrases or identity documents. We may ask you to confirm the request from the relevant Discord account to protect your records.
We normally respond to access, correction and deletion requests within 30 days. Deleting records can remove saved scores, queued choices, account links or role eligibility. Where applicable, you may also request restriction or portability, object to processing, withdraw consent for optional features, or complain to your local data protection authority. Necessary processing provides the features you request; service security and support are based on the operator's legitimate interests. Optional wallet and account links are established at your request and can be withdrawn.
